  • U.S. Core CPI in March Increases 2.6% Year-on-Year, Estimated at 2.7%

    On April 10, it was reported that the U.S. core consumer price index (CPI) increased by 2.6% year-on-year in March, slightly below the estimated 2.7%, and up from the previous value of 2.5%. Month-on-month, it rose by 0.2%, compared to an estimate of 0.3%.
  • US March CPI Increases 3.3% Year-on-Year, Highest Since May 2024

    On April 10, it was reported that the US Consumer Price Index (CPI) for March increased by 3.3% year-on-year, marking the highest level since May 2024. The forecast was 3.4%, while the previous value was 2.4%. The seasonally adjusted CPI for March rose by 0.9% month-on-month, matching expectations of 0.9%, compared to the previous value of 0.30%.

  • HSBC and Standard Chartered Obtain Stablecoin Licenses in Hong Kong

    On April 10, the Hong Kong Monetary Authority announced that the Financial Commissioner has granted stablecoin issuer licenses to two institutions—Anchor Financial Technology Limited (a company formed by Standard Chartered Bank (Hong Kong), Hong Kong Telecom, and Anxin Group) and HSBC. This marks a new phase in the implementation of Hong Kong's stablecoin regulatory framework.
